Flat roofs come with their own set of challenges, making them both practical and tricky to manage. While they offer unique aesthetic and functional benefits, they are particularly prone to issues like water pooling, increased wear, and maintenance needs. Additionally, the need for proper insulation and the right material becomes even more critical when it comes to handling rain, snow, and UV exposure. So, what is the best material for a flat roof? Choosing the right roofing solution plays a significant role in overcoming these challenges. It’s important to consider factors like durability, energy efficiency, and maintenance.
